    Steel made of stainless steel

    Stainless steel upvc replacement door handles are a practical method of fixing your door without having to replace the entire door. These replacement handles are made of robust stainless steel grade 316 and are suitable for use in salt air and marine environments.

    You can pick from a range of stainless steel Upvc replacement door handle styles that include a lever or paddle design. They're an excellent alternative to traditional door handles and are resistant to corrosive materials and grease oils.

    Choosing the right door handle made of upvc is essential. It is important to take measurements of the lever and screw holes before you purchase. A handle that is not compatible with your door may cause problems. You can seek advice from an electrician or handyman if you aren’t sure what you need.

    How to repair a uPVC door handle

    It's time to upgrade your uPVC door handle. It's important to repair it to ensure that your home is secure and safe.

    There are many reasons why your uPVC door handle might be damaged or stuck. The majority of the time, this issue is caused by a spring within the door handle. To prevent future problems, it is recommended to replace the worn spring.

    A malfunctioning latch can also be the reason your uPVC door handle is slow. It could be due to a broken spring or damaged gearbox.

    It's easy and inexpensive to fix a loose uPVC handle on doors. You can either speak to a professional or repair it yourself.

    First, you'll need to remove the handle from the inside of the door. To do this, take out the screws that secure the casing. Next, pull out the handles on the outside and inside from the door. Once the handle is completely free you can unlock the locking mechanism by lifting it. Then, you'll get to see the spring cassettes , as well as escutcheon plates which hold the handle in the position it is in.

    After you have removed the handle from the doorway, measure the length. This is necessary to ensure that your new handle will be able to cover the area that the handle was.

    Next, you'll need to install the new handle. Make sure to use your hands gently and softly to install the new spindle and handle. A screwdriver is also necessary.

    If you replace the uPVC door handle, you'll notice it's much easier to open and close the door. If you have any concerns, or aren't sure what to do, you can always call a locksmith in your area. They can help with a variety of issues, including a broken uPVC door handle or a stuck lock.
